West Hampstead station boasts impressive facilities designed for convenience and accessibility. There's a ticket office open at varying times throughout the week, complemented by accessible ticket machines. All tickets bought online can be collected from these machines, ensuring a smooth and efficient experience. The station is equipped with step-free access across all areas, accessible ticket machines, and ramps for train access, ensuring ease of use for passengers with mobility challenges.
Though there aren't any waiting rooms or first-class lounges, passengers can enjoy a heated waiting room on the Westbound platform. CCTV is in operation for safety and security. For customer service needs, help points and departure screens keep passengers informed. It's worth noting that while the station lacks toilets and baby changing facilities, the proximity to high street shops can fill in these gaps.
With excellent transport links, your travel experience at West Hampstead is seamless. Whether you're heading to Gatwick or Luton Airport, West Hampstead Thameslink station provides direct services. Plus, the nearby underground station on the Jubilee line, merely a minute's walk away, offers swift travel to various destinations.
Bus services also enhance connectivity—catch eastbound services to Camden Road at Bus stop C in Broadhurst Gardens or westbound to Richmond at Bus stop A in West End Lane. Planning your journey with printable information for onward travel is merely a click away.

Epsom Downs station, though lacking a ticket office, is equipped with ticket machines where you can collect your tickets, especially if you've booked online. These machines are designed to be accessible, offering facilities for those with a Disabled Persons Railcard. While the station does not boast an indoor waiting room or seating areas, it provides step-free access across all platforms, categorized as a Category A station. This ensures ease of mobility for everyone, particularly those with accessibility needs.
For customer assistance, the station is equipped with help points, and if you require further help, assistance can be pre-arranged. Although there are no dedicated staff rooms, assistance is generally available via mobile teams. Keep in mind, Epsom Downs doesn’t offer amenities like toilets or refreshments, so it’s advised to plan accordingly.
Onwards travel is seamless from Epsom Downs, connecting you to various transport modes. If your journey involves a replacement bus service, information on the location is readily available. Buses also form a crucial part of the network here, and should you need more specifics on bus routes, detailed information is accessible easily. Although there aren't any taxi ranks directly at the station, local taxi services and car rentals can be booked for further travel.
